Setting Up a Facebook Page for Your Business in Vanuatu

 Creating a Facebook page for your business in Vanuatu can increase your visibility, connect you with local customers, and provide a platform for engaging with potential clients. Here’s a step-by-step guide to setting up a Facebook page tailored to the needs of a Vanuatu-based business.


1. Create Your Facebook Business Page

To get started, log in to your personal Facebook account. You’ll need this account to manage your business page, but don’t worry; your personal information won’t be publicly linked to your business page.

  • Navigate to Create a Page: Go to facebook.com/pages/create.
  • Choose Business Type: Select “Business or Brand.”
  • Fill Out Basic Information: Enter your business’s name and category. Be specific with your category; for instance, use “Tour Operator” instead of “Travel,” or “Beach Resort” if you’re in the hospitality industry.

Having an accurate category makes it easier for local customers to find your page and improves your chances of appearing in relevant searches.


2. Add Visual Branding (Profile and Cover Photos)

Visual elements are the first thing users notice, so make sure your profile and cover photos represent your brand well.

  • Profile Photo: Ideally, use your logo as the profile photo. It should be a clear image that’s easy to recognize even in small sizes.
  • Cover Photo: The cover photo is the larger banner at the top of your page. Use a high-quality image that reflects your business, like a shot of your store, popular products, or local attractions if you’re in the tourism industry.

A clear and professional look builds credibility and gives visitors an immediate impression of your brand.


3. Add Key Business Details

Your “About” section is crucial for providing basic information that potential customers need.

  • Description: Write a brief description of what your business offers. Mention any services unique to Vanuatu, like eco-friendly tours or locally made crafts.
  • Contact Information: Add your phone number, email, website, and physical address if applicable. Consistent contact details help customers reach you and improve local SEO.
  • Business Hours: Be sure to list your business hours, especially if they differ on weekends or holidays.

Accurate, up-to-date information in your About section makes it easy for people to learn about your business and reach out.


4. Set Up a Call-to-Action (CTA) Button

Facebook lets you add a CTA button, which can guide users to take specific actions like calling, booking, or visiting your website.

  • Select the CTA Button: Click “+ Add a Button” under the cover photo, then choose the action that best suits your business needs. For example:
    • Call Now for direct inquiries
    • Book Now for tourism or service-based businesses
    • Shop Now if you sell products online

A CTA button makes it easy for customers to engage with your business right away, streamlining their journey from page visit to action.


5. Create Engaging Content

Once your page is set up, creating content is the key to keeping followers engaged and attracting new ones.

  • Highlight Local Content: Share posts that are relevant to Vanuatu, such as showcasing local events, sharing fun facts about the area, or posting pictures of your team in local settings.
  • Share Behind-the-Scenes Content: Take followers behind the scenes of your business, whether it’s a look at your production process, a tour of your workspace, or a day in the life of your team.
  • Feature Customer Testimonials: If customers leave positive reviews, share them on your page to build trust and credibility.
  • Use Facebook Stories: Facebook Stories are great for sharing quick updates or promoting limited-time offers and events.

Content that resonates with local interests helps build community engagement and strengthens your connection to the Vanuatu market.


6. Engage with Your Audience

Engagement is crucial for building relationships and trust with your followers. Replying to comments, messages, and reviews shows that you value customer feedback and care about your audience.

  • Respond to Messages Quickly: Turn on automatic responses to acknowledge messages promptly, and reply personally as soon as possible.
  • Reply to Comments: Engaging with comments on your posts boosts visibility and shows followers that you’re active.
  • Thank Reviewers: Show appreciation for positive reviews and address any concerns in negative reviews professionally. Prompt responses create a good impression and demonstrate your commitment to customer service.

Engagement builds loyalty and encourages followers to interact more with your page, increasing organic reach.


7. Utilize Facebook Insights

Facebook Insights offers valuable analytics about your audience and content performance. By understanding these insights, you can refine your strategy to better engage with your Vanuatu audience.

  • Track Engagement Metrics: Review metrics like post reach, clicks, and shares to see which types of content resonate most with your audience.
  • Audience Demographics: Look at the demographics of your followers (age, gender, location) to tailor your content to their interests.
  • Monitor Page Growth: Keep an eye on follower growth to track the effectiveness of your marketing efforts.

Using insights helps you make informed decisions and optimize content to maximize engagement.


8. Consider Using Facebook Ads

Facebook Ads can help you reach a larger audience, especially useful if you’re looking to expand your reach in Vanuatu or target specific demographics.

  • Define Your Objective: Choose a campaign goal, such as brand awareness, lead generation, or driving website traffic.
  • Set Your Audience: Narrow down your audience by location (target specific areas in Vanuatu), age, interests, and behaviors.
  • Set a Budget: Decide on a budget that aligns with your goals. Start small to gauge ad performance, then adjust as needed.
  • Test Different Ad Types: Try various ad formats, such as image ads, carousel ads, and video ads, to see which type of content gets the best response.

Facebook Ads allow you to reach more people, drive traffic, and increase brand visibility within your local market.


9. Collaborate with Local Influencers

Collaborating with local influencers is an effective way to increase your reach and credibility, especially if you’re new to the market or want to connect with younger audiences.

  • Identify Influencers in Vanuatu: Look for influencers popular in your industry or local area, whether in travel, food, fashion, or other relevant sectors.
  • Plan a Campaign: Work with influencers to create posts or stories that highlight your business. For example, you could invite them to visit your location and document their experience.
  • Offer Incentives: Providing influencers with incentives, such as free products or services, helps create authentic content that their followers will trust and engage with.

Influencer partnerships bring new followers to your page and increase your visibility in a relatable, authentic way.


10. Promote Your Page Offline and Online

To grow your following, promote your Facebook page across different channels, both online and offline.

  • Link on Your Website: Include a Facebook icon or link on your website that directs visitors to your page.
  • Promote in Emails and Other Social Platforms: Add a link to your Facebook page in your email signature, newsletters, or on other social media accounts like Instagram or LinkedIn.
  • Display at Your Physical Location: If you have a storefront or office, encourage visitors to follow your Facebook page by displaying a sign or including a QR code that links to your page.

Cross-promoting your Facebook page increases its reach and helps you grow a larger, engaged audience.
